Mark Steven DuChamp was born on May 10, 1948 in Thief River Falls, MN the son of Joseph and Hazel (Adolphson) DuChamp. He was baptized and confirmed into the Christian faith. Mark attended Knox Elementary School in Thief River Falls and graduated from Lincoln High School with the class of 1966. He then attended Northland Community College in Thief River Falls.
Mark entered into service with the United States Air Force. He was stationed in Minot, ND, Taiwan for 15 months and Michigan where he was Honorably Discharged after four years of active duty.
On December 27, 1969 Mark was united in marriage to Judy Nicholson at the United Methodist Church in Thief River Falls, MN. To this union two children were born Dean and Daniele. The family made their home in Thief River Falls.
Mark drove truck for Hartz Foods for over 30 years and also worked at Independent Machine Service in Thief River Falls until he was forced to retire for health reasons.
Mark loved sports and was very athletic. He was an outstanding pitcher for fast-pitch softball. He also enjoyed bowling, fishing, hunting, golfing, playing cards, carpentry, dancing, music, visiting with family and friends. Unknown to many Mark was a gifted artist. He was hard-working, loyal and honest. His family was his greatest love. Mark was a devoted husband, great father and role model to many. He was a big man with an even bigger heart.
Survivors include his loving wife, Judy of Thief River Falls; son, Dean (Terri) DuChamp of Prior Lake, MN; daughter, Daniele DuChamp of Thief River Falls; sister, Naida (Jack) Pederson of St. Cloud, MN; sister-in-law, Peggy DuChamp of Lake, MI; brother-in-law, Sam Siegel of Golden Valley, MN; brother-in-law, Don (Carrie) Nicholson of Thief River Falls, MN; brother-in-law, Lynn (Marie) Nicholson of San Dimas, CA; and many nieces, nephews, relatives and friends.
He is preceded in death by his parents; siblings, Ione Siegel, Joan (Don) Engelstad, Duane DuChamp, and Arden (Darlene) DuChamp.
Mark DuChamp of Thief River Falls, passed away on Thursday, December 13, 2018 at Sanford Hospital in Fargo, ND with his loving family at his side at the age of 70 years, 7 months and 3 days. May his memory be blessed.
